Types of Semi Tractor Fuel Tanks Available in Liberia
When shopping for semi tractor fuel tanks for sale in Liberia, it’s essential to know the different types of tanks that suit your vehicle’s needs. The right tank depends on factors such as fuel capacity, material construction, and design preferences.
1. Aluminum Fuel Tanks
Aluminum fuel tanks are one of the most popular choices for semi-truck owners worldwide. Their lightweight construction makes them ideal for reducing the overall weight of the vehicle, thereby enhancing fuel efficiency. Here are a few advantages of aluminum fuel tanks:
- Corrosion Resistance: Aluminum naturally resists corrosion, making it a great choice for harsh weather conditions and long-term durability.
- Lightweight Design: A lighter tank means less overall weight, helping to improve fuel efficiency and allowing for higher payload capacity.
- Aesthetic Appeal: Aluminum tanks often have a polished finish, contributing to the truck’s sleek appearance.
2. Stainless Steel Fuel Tanks
Stainless steel fuel tanks are another option, especially suited for those who need something more robust. These tanks are heavier but offer superior strength and resistance to damage. They are particularly useful in regions where rough terrain may be a concern. Advantages of stainless steel include:
- Enhanced Strength: Stainless steel is known for its high tensile strength, meaning the tank can withstand impact and pressure from various environmental factors.
- Longer Lifespan: These tanks typically last longer than their aluminum counterparts, especially in environments prone to scratching or external wear.
- Rust Resistance: Stainless steel is highly resistant to rust, which is essential in humid or wet conditions.
3. Polyethylene Fuel Tanks
Polyethylene, or plastic fuel tanks, are becoming increasingly popular due to their flexibility and lower price point. These tanks are especially useful in regions where truckers require a lower-cost option without sacrificing quality. Benefits of polyethylene tanks include:
- Impact Resistance: Polyethylene tanks are less likely to suffer from cracks or breaks during accidents or extreme impacts.
- Affordable: These tanks are typically more budget-friendly than their metal counterparts, which makes them a great option for budget-conscious buyers.
- Lightweight: While not as light as aluminum, polyethylene tanks still provide weight savings compared to steel.
Key Features to Look for in Semi Tractor Fuel Tanks
When selecting semi tractor fuel tanks for sale in Liberia, several features must be taken into consideration to ensure maximum performance, longevity, and compatibility with your semi-truck. Here’s what to focus on:
Fuel Capacity
One of the most important considerations is the fuel tank’s capacity. A larger tank will allow your semi-tractor to travel longer distances without refueling, saving time and enhancing productivity. However, oversized tanks can also add extra weight, so it’s essential to balance capacity with your truck’s weight limits. Fuel tank sizes typically range from 50 to 150 gallons, depending on your needs.
Tank Mounting and Design
Fuel tanks come in various mounting styles, with the most common being side-mounted and under-chassis-mounted tanks. Side-mounted tanks are easy to access for refueling and maintenance but take up more space, potentially impacting the design of the truck. Under-chassis-mounted tanks offer a more streamlined look and save space but may be harder to reach for refueling or maintenance purposes.
Fuel Tank Accessories
Fuel tanks often come with a range of accessories that improve their functionality and ease of use. These include:
- Fuel Gauges: Helps to monitor fuel levels accurately.
- Protective Covers: Shields the tank from debris and weather.
- Locking Caps: Prevents theft and spills.
- Anti-siphoning Devices: A security feature that makes it harder for fuel to be stolen.
Certification and Compliance
Ensure that the fuel tank complies with local regulations in Liberia and international standards. Certification marks indicate that the tank meets quality standards for safety, durability, and performance. Fuel tanks should also adhere to environmental guidelines to prevent leakage and other potential hazards.
